Begin by attaching the drawer-mount member. With the slide aligned flush to the drawer front and bottom edge, attach with a screw at the front in a vertical slot, photo below, and then add one at the rear. With the slide still joined together, align it with the bottom edge of the drawer side.

Lubricating metal and ball-bearing drawer slides
- Remove the drawer. To do so, carefully pull it straight out to slide it off of the runners.
- Use a damp cloth to clean the area you're preparing to lubricate.
- Apply the lubricant on the runners.
- Clean up any excess lubricant.
- Put the drawer back on the runners.

For side-mount and center-mount slides, typically measure the distance from the front edge of the cabinet to the inside face of the cabinet back and then subtract 1". For under-mount slides, measure the drawer length. Slides must be the same length as drawer to work properly.How do ball bearing drawer slides work?
Drawer slides have two mating pieces. The drawer profile attaches to the drawer and slides into or rests on the cabinet profile, which attaches to the cabinet. Ball bearings or nylon rollers allow the parts to move smoothly past each other. Slides with ball bearings, top, typically carry heavier loads.Can you convert drawers to soft close?

Drawers can be built almost any width for bottom mount, but the most common size is 3/4-inch smaller on both sides than the cabinet opening. For example, if the opening is 12 inches wide, the drawer should be built 10 1/2 inches wide.What are the different types of drawer slides?

What is the best lubricant for wood drawers?
Rub paraffin on the meeting parts of drawers to keep them working smoothly. You'll find paraffin with the canning supplies in your local grocery store. In a pinch you can also use candles, bar soap or even dry spray lubricant.How do you lubricate a drawer slide?
- Remove the drawer completely or pull it all the way out, if removing it is not easy or possible.
- Dampen a clean, lint-free cloth with water.
- Wipe the slides with a dry cloth.
- Coat metal or plastic drawer slides with white lithium spray grease.
- Rub wood slides on wood drawers with paraffin or a bar of soap.

One of the most popular household items that helps with sticky drawers is a regular paraffin or beeswax candle. Just rub it against all the areas of the drawer where there's friction when you open and close it, especially on the tracks and around the outside edges.What length drawer slides do I need?
Measure from the back of the drawer-front to the end of the drawer box. Only measure the box, do not include the drawer front. Round the measurement off to the lower number on the tape. For example, when the measurement is 22 1/2 inches, you need to purchase 22-inch drawer slides.What are the best undermount drawer slides?
